Healthy Rice Crispy Slice

This wholesome twist on a classic favourite is the perfect mix of chewy, crunchy, and chocolatey — without any refined sugar. Made with gooey Medjool dates, creamy almond butter, and puffed rice for that irresistible crisp, it’s a snack that feels indulgent yet totally nourishing.
Perfect for lunchboxes, post-Pilates snacks, or an afternoon treat with a cup of tea. Keep a batch in the fridge for when you want something sweet, satisfying, and naturally energising.
Ingredients
• 200g Medjool dates (pitted, soft)
• 120g almond butter
• 30g coconut oil (melted)
• 90g puffed rice
• Pinch of sea salt
• 100g dark chocolate (melted, for topping)
Method
1. Blend the dates, almond butter and coconut oil into a smooth, sticky paste.
2. Mix with the puffed rice and a pinch of salt until evenly coated.
3. Press the mixture firmly into a lined baking tin.
4. Pour melted dark chocolate over the top and spread evenly.
5. Chill in the fridge until set, then slice into bars or squares.
Optional: sprinkle sea salt flakes or chopped nuts on top before the chocolate sets.
